GLOSTER 14-7 CONNACHT
HOOK PUTS GLOSTER INTO SEMI FINALS

Gloster had control of the first half with 2 tries
The first came from |Connacht not getting a good kick that allowed Gloster to run into space on the 20 metre line with no one to tackle. Gloster from that tackle make a couple of tackles for Scarples to score the try. Try is converted
Good ball from a scrum and kick to James Hook  to score an easy try converted. At half time it was 14-0
Connacht came back in the second half and scored a try of their own.
It started with a penalty and line out won into the scrum roiling mall which was scored by Robbie
Connacht had chances to equalise as they began to take control of the second half but no equaliser
